Social Media Coordinator
Who We Are
There is no such thing as “normal” or “perfect” skin, so Hero creates skincare solutions that focus on treating the issue-prone skin we all have, helping to change the stigma around skin imperfections. Since launching in 2017, we now sell one box of Mighty Patch acne patches every 3 seconds, and while we started with a single product to address pimples, we’re now treating the entire acne lifecycle with solutions to address every stage of a breakout.

Role Summary
Hero Cosmetics is seeking a highly-motivated and versatile Social Media Coordinator to support our ever-growing social media audience as we scale our community to new platforms.
The ideal candidate has a strong passion and understanding of social media tasks from ideation to execution, including experience managing a community on various platforms, content creation and visual storytelling, and social media analytics and reporting. This role will report to our Social Media Manager as part of the Marketing team and collaborate closely with Influencer Marketing, CX/Customer Reputation, Acquisition, and Creative team members to achieve cross-functional success.
What You’ll Do At Hero
Social Media + Content Creation
- Support the execution of Hero’s social media strategy in order to drive brand awareness, increase engagement and scale our community.
- Assist the Social Media Manager with content conceptualization, including short and long form copywriting, commissioning influencer-generated content, post scheduling, and community management.
- Continuously brainstorm and execute new ways to engage our social audiences while communicating core brand messaging.
- Manage day-to-day posting to social channels (Instagram, Facebook, Pinterest, Twitter, TikTok).
- Manage multiple tasks and project timelines simultaneously, effectively communicate project status to leadership and/or cross-functional teams.
Reporting
- Assist Social Media Manager in tracking social media analytics and delivering regular reports to the marketing team and larger company.
- Monitor, analyze, and report on social metrics to propose effective strategies for community growth and enhanced engagement.
Community Management
- Continuously monitor and manage Hero’s social community through timely responses to customer/fan messages in the Hero Cosmetics brand voice on all social channels.
- Liaise directly with CX/Customer Reputation Specialists to address community comments and customer service-related questions.
- Monitor, engage and activate the Skin Squad community on a daily basis.
